We're looking at some of the most advanced sporting venues on the planet. Think cutting-edge Wi-Fi 6E for unparalleled connectivity for fans and media, advanced climate control systems ensuring optimal playing conditions regardless of external weather (critical for games in diverse climates across the US, Canada, and Mexico), and sophisticated broadcast infrastructure capable of supporting 8K streaming.     Harmonizing regulations, security procedures, and operational standards across Canada, Mexico, and the US is a complex engineering task. Differences in labor laws, emergency response protocols, and even currency exchange rates can create friction. Ensuring a consistent fan experience and operational efficiency requires meticulous planning and a unified command structure, which is easier said than done when managing three sovereign entities.

    With such a high level of technological integration – from ticketing systems to fan-facing apps and broadcast feeds – the risk of cyberattacks is significant. Protecting the integrity of official information, live score updates, and fan data is paramount. A major breach could disrupt matches, erode fan confidence, and tarnish the tournament's reputation. The cybersecurity architecture needs to be as robust as the physical stadiums.
